To effectively diagnose a rough idle in your 2025 BMW M4, start with a systematic approach that prioritizes simpler checks before delving into more complex diagnostics. Begin by using an OBD-II scanner to check for any error codes, as these can quickly point you to specific issues within the vehicle's systems. Next, inspect the spark plugs for wear or fouling, since these components are crucial for proper engine performance and can lead to misfires if compromised. Following this, examine the air filter; a clean air filter is essential for optimal airflow, and any blockage can significantly affect engine performance. Don’t overlook the vacuum hoses, as cracks or leaks can disrupt the air-fuel mixture, contributing to a rough idle. Additionally, assess the fuel system, including the fuel filter and injectors, since clogs or malfunctions here can also lead to performance issues. Testing the mass airflow sensor is another critical step, as it plays a vital role in measuring air intake and ensuring the correct air-fuel mixture. Finally, inspect the throttle body for any carbon buildup or dirt that could hinder its operation. By following this structured diagnostic approach, you can efficiently identify and address the underlying causes of a rough idle in your BMW M4, ensuring a smoother driving experience.
When dealing with a rough idle in your 2025 BMW M4, it's crucial to identify the underlying issues that may be affecting your vehicle's performance. Common problems include dirty or clogged air filters, which can limit airflow to the engine and lead to an uneven idle. Additionally, worn or faulty spark plugs can cause misfiring, contributing to the roughness. Vacuum leaks are another frequent culprit, as they can disrupt the air-fuel mixture essential for smooth engine operation. Fuel system issues, such as a clogged fuel filter or a malfunctioning fuel pump, can also negatively impact performance and result in rough idling. Ignition system problems, including failing ignition coils, may further complicate the situation. Moreover, a malfunctioning throttle body can hinder airflow, while engine misfires—often caused by faulty sensors or low compression—can lead to an unstable idle.
